AI Summary

  • Establishes affordability as the most important attribute of electric utility service that must be considered in decisions about Indiana's electric generation resource mix, energy infrastructure, and ratemaking constructs

  • Requires TDSIC plan petitions to include an executive summary with a description of proposed transmission, distribution, and storage system improvements, proposed costs, and justification for the improvements and costs

  • Mandates public utilities and the Indiana Utility Regulatory Commission (IURC) publish TDSIC plans and annual updates conspicuously on their respective websites

  • Restricts utilities from recovering the deferred 20% of approved capital expenditures and TDSIC costs until completion of all eligible infrastructure improvements included in the TDSIC plan

  • Effective July 1, 2026
